•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

Go教程

RSS
  • Go语言如何将json时间格式化为dateime格式
    Go语言如何将json时间格式化为dateime格式
    问题 我们知道go语言的time.Time类型在转为json的时候,输出的是UTC的时间,而我们绝大部分时候使用的都是Datetime格式。 其实解决问题的核心就是使用自定义字段,实现json的Mar 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:11 | 回复:0
  • [Go]gocron源码阅读-go语言中的切片和类型综合
    [Go]gocron源码阅读-go语言中的切片和类型综合
    在gocron.go文件的main函数中,有下面这一句,从这句代码中可以学习到切片和类型的综合运用cliApp.Flags=append(cliApp.Flags,cli.Flag{}...) 首先在go语言中定义一个类型需要使用type名字struct{},还可以给这个类 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:13 | 回复:0
  • 爬虫入门-使用python写简单爬虫 - go2coding
    爬虫入门-使用python写简单爬虫 - go2coding
    从第一章到上一章为止,基本把python所有的基础点都已经包括了,我们有控制逻辑的关键字,有内置数据结构,有用于工程需要的函数和模块,又有了标准库和第三方库,可以写正规的程序了。 python可以做非 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:15 | 回复:0
  • 为什么说2017年你必须要学习Go了
    为什么说2017年你必须要学习Go了
    为什么要学习Go Go是未来的服务端语言— Tobias Lütke, Shopify。在过去的几年中,Golang逐步流行起来。 还有什么能比一门新语言让码农们疯狂呢? 因此,我开始学习了一段时间Golang,在这里我将告诉你为什么你也 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:13 | 回复:0
  • Go处理PDF
    Go处理PDF
    工作中经常会遇到一些pdf文件处理的问题,一千种pdf有一千种处理方式,每次都是绞尽脑汁和这些pdf战斗到底。 本人又是一个gopher,所以这篇文章会以一个goper的视角,列举一下我所经历过的每一 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:37 | 回复:0
  • go执行cmd命令并获取输出内容
    go执行cmd命令并获取输出内容
    funcRunCMD(){cmd0:=exec.Command(amp;quot;tasklistamp;quot;)stdout0,err:=cmd0.StdoutPipe()//获取命令输出内容iferr!=nil{fmt.Println(err)return}iferr:=cmd0.Start();err!=nil{//开始执行命令fmt. 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:13 | 回复:0
  • Asta Xie线上分享| 从 Beego 谈起,畅聊 Go 的优雅与高效
    Asta Xie线上分享| 从 Beego 谈起,畅聊 Go 的优雅与高效
    INTRO 应主办方 DoraHacks 邀约,Asta Xie 将于 10 月 23 日(本周三)参加 Hacker Speaker ,为大家主讲由他开发的 Begoo 框架,带大家领略 Go 语言的优雅与高效。 Beego 是一个快速开发 Go 应用的 HTTP 框架, 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:16 | 回复:0
  • go正则贴吧
    go正则贴吧
    package main import ( amp;quot;fmtamp;quot; amp;quot;io/ioutilamp;quot; amp;quot;net/httpamp;quot; amp;quot;regexpamp;quot;……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:16 | 回复:0
  • Go-闭包和匿名函数讲解
    Go-闭包和匿名函数讲解
    回调函数及多态1packagemain23importamp;quot;fmtamp;quot;45//给匿名函数类型取别名6//注意不要在后面加{},加了是表面匿名函数定义7typeFuncTypefunc(xint,yint)int89//例如实现加法10funcAdd(xint,yint)int{11val: 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:15 | 回复:0
  • 55_Go基础_1_22map基本用法
    55_Go基础_1_22map基本用法
    1packagemain23importamp;quot;fmtamp;quot;45funcmain(){6/*7map:映射,是一种专门用于存储键值对的集合。属于引用类型89存储特点:10A:存储的是无序的键值对11B:键不能重复,并且和value值一一 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:15 | 回复:0
  • Go简介
    Go简介
    Go(又称Golang,wiki  中文)是Google开发的一种静态强类型、编译型、并发型,并具有垃圾回收功能的开源编程语言(github),支持windows、linux、macOS等操作系统。   安装SDK 在运行和调试go脚本之前,需要安装 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:16 | 回复:0
  • go接口
    go接口
    ##自己总结的接口的由来:##先定义两个结构体A、B,===amp;amp;gt;给A、B分别定义两个结构体方法A.area、A.perim、B.area、B.perim===amp;amp;gt;正巧,这两个结构体有相同的方法,就把这些方法提出来,构造成##一个 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:16 | 回复:0
  • 使用SublimeGDB调试Go程序
    使用SublimeGDB调试Go程序
    大家好,好久没有跟新博客了,今天给大家带来一篇SublimeText2的插件SublimeGDB的使用教程。在很早之前,写过一篇关于SublimeText2配置Go语言开发环境的文章,如果您还没有看过,可以先看看这一篇文章,地址:http:/ 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:33 | 阅读:17 | 回复:0
  • 调查了 10,975 位 Go 语言开发者,我们有了这些发现!
    调查了 10,975 位 Go 语言开发者,我们有了这些发现!
    整理 | 弯月,责编 | 郭芮 头图 | CSDN 下载自视觉中国 出品 | CSDN(ID:CSDNnews) 近日,Go语言官方网站针对数千名开发人员进行了问卷调查,基于Go语言的相关使用情况进行了全方位的报告解读。对比去年,今年收 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:205 | 回复:0
  • GO语言开发环境搭建
    GO语言开发环境搭建
    首先先来安装一下Go语言的SDK,目前Go语言的最新版本为Go 1.10.3 。Go下载页面列出了各种操作系统的安装包。如果选择Windows MSI安装包的话,会将Go安装到C:\Go。如果不希望将Go安装到C盘,就需要自己下载Windows版 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:313 | 回复:0
  • Go语言使用BeegoORM框架连接MySql生成Api接口项目
    Go语言使用BeegoORM框架连接MySql生成Api接口项目
    数据库创建表脚本/*NavicatPremiumDataTransferSourceServer:mysql_localhostSourceServerType:MySQLSourceServerVersion:50728SourceHost:localhost:3306SourceSc……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:229 | 回复:0
  • go-类型与变量
    go-类型与变量
    布尔型:bool 长度:1字节 取值范围:true,false(不可以用数字隐式转换) 注意事项:不可以用数字代表true或false 整型:int/uint 根据运行平台可能为32或64位 8位整型:int8/uint8(有符号/无符号) 长度:1字 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:181 | 回复:0
  • Mac上go代码添加注释信息
    Mac上go代码添加注释信息
    1.在Mac上给golang代码添加注释信息 给go项目中的所有函数和结构体代码定义的上一行添加注释信息,默认添加的注释信息为函数名称或者结构体名称 mac 中的sed和Linux中的sed使用方式略有区别,可下载 gsed,gsed和Linu 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:187 | 回复:0
  • go CBC 加密【AES 和DES的运用】
    go CBC 加密【AES 和DES的运用】
    关于AES cbc的加密 在go AES 加密 和解密已经调到了, 这次主要涉及的内同时cbc 和ecb,刚好网上也有相应的说明, 我就一起整理一下 DES是以64比特的明文为一个单位来进行加密,并生成64比特的密文。由于它每次只能 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:175 | 回复:0
  • GO语言一行代码实现反向代理
    GO语言一行代码实现反向代理
    本文,介绍了什么是反向代理,如何用go语言实现反向代理。 至于他的标题, “GO语言一行代码实现反向代理 | Writing a Reverse Proxy in just one line with Go” 其实并不算是标题党。因为关键的请求确实是一行代码 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:177 | 回复:0
  • Go基础之--数组和切片
    Go基础之--数组和切片
    数组数组的定义:数组是具有固定长度并拥有零个或者多个相同数据类型元素的序列定义一个数组的方法:var变量名type例子:varaint//3个整数的数组varastring//3个字符串的数组像上面这种定义方法,我们是指定了数组的 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:166 | 回复:0
  • T-SQL笔记6:GO
    T-SQL笔记6:GO
    T-SQL笔记6:GO 本章摘要:无        GO向 SQL Server 实用工具发出一批 Transact-SQL 语句结束的信号。      语法:GO count 为一个正整数。GO 之前的批处理将执行指定的次数。       GO 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:160 | 回复:0
  • Go语言goget找不到google.golang.org/protobuf/encoding/prototext解决办法  ...
    Go语言goget找不到google.golang.org/protobuf/encoding/prototext解决办法  ...
     使用Go语言开发时,出现访问Google有些包无法下载问题,解决方法如下:在Go的root目录,src下创建两个文件夹“src\google.golang.org\protobuf”使用gitclone命令,执行如下代码“https://github.com/protocolbuff 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:152 | 回复:0
  • Go语言_通神路之灵胎篇(4)
    Go语言_通神路之灵胎篇(4)
    为什么80%的码农都做不了架构师?amp;amp;gt;amp;amp;gt;amp;amp;gt;    1、for循环 func main() { sum := 0 for i := 0;iamp;amp;lt;10 ;i++ { sum += i } fmt.Print(sum) } 和java的for 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:146 | 回复:0
  • go mod怎么玩?
    go mod怎么玩?
      问君能有几多愁?恰似一江春水向东流。   Go版本在1.11之后推出了go module模式来管理依赖(还有go get、vendor这两种方式),使用go mod时下载的依赖文件在$GOPATH/pkg/mod/下。本文以两种办法介绍如何创建go 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:156 | 回复:0
  • GoWeb开发之Revel-组织结构
    GoWeb开发之Revel-组织结构
    Revel需要它自身和用户应用程序被安装到GOPATH下面.实例目录结构gocodeGOPATH根目录srcGOPATHsrc目录revelRevel源代码鲁姆...sample用户应用程序根目录ap……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:187 | 回复:0
  • go的url解析
    go的url解析
        对于解析url,是一个常见的场景,下面就来说这个,直接见代码: package main import ( amp;quot;fmtamp;quot; amp;quot;net/urlamp;quot; amp;quot;stringsamp;quot; ) func mai 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:216 | 回复:0
  • IntelliJ IDEA:Cannot resolve method"XX"; “cannot find declaration t ...
    IntelliJ IDEA:Cannot resolve method"XX"; “cannot find declaration t ...
    遇到这个问题可以尝试以下两种方法,依次排除解决 方法一:清缓存 如果方法一没有解决,看下方法二   方法二:IDEA安装Lombok(如果是set、get等方法报错,那应该是没有安装Lombok插件,踩过这个坑就知道原因了) 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:228 | 回复:0
  • 【Go学习】彻底搞懂golang的GOROOT和GOPATH
    【Go学习】彻底搞懂golang的GOROOT和GOPATH
     go安装依赖包(goget,gomodule):https://blog.csdn.net/weixin_41519463/article/details/103501485 : 1、GOPATH和GOROOT不同于其他语言,go中没有项目的说法,只有包,其中有两个重要的路径,GOROOT和GOPATHGo 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:270 | 回复:0
  • Go语言基本数据类型互转
    Go语言基本数据类型互转
    string到intint,err:=strconv.Atoi(string)string到int64int64,err:=strconv.ParseInt(string,10,64)//第二个参数为基数(2~36),//第三个参数位大小表示期望转换的结果类型,其值可以为0,8,16,32和64,//分别对应i 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:264 | 回复:0
  • 第八章go单元测试--表格驱动测试,性能测试
    第八章go单元测试--表格驱动测试,性能测试
    一.go语言单元测试写法1.文件命令,测试内容+_test2.测试的方法名以Test开头.参数为(test*Test)3.测试文件和源文件放在同一个目录中例:packageTestingDebugfuncAdd(a,bint)int{returnb+a}packageTestingDebugimport(a 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:193 | 回复:0
  • vscodego插件安装的坑
    vscodego插件安装的坑
    go插件安装失败,好多帖子都说是帆樯的问题。但是,经过测试并不是,其实是一个BUG,按照下面的步骤操作就可以安装了。1.在GOPATH中创建文件夹GOPATH/src/golang.org/x/2.cd进入GOPATH/src/golang.org/x/3.执行命令g 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:213 | 回复:0
  • go语言镜像
    go语言镜像
    https://golang.google.cn/dl/……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:192 | 回复:0
  • go笔记2
    go笔记2
    packagemainimport(amp;quot;fmtamp;quot;amp;quot;strconvamp;quot;//_amp;quot;netamp;quot;//_amp;quot;osamp;quot;//amp;quot;timeamp;quot;)//varnow=time.Now()const(CD_TIME=1000MAX_NUM=20)var(aint=12bint= 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:176 | 回复:0
  • Go语言中的方法和函数
    Go语言中的方法和函数
    在C#或者Java里面我们都知道,一个Class是要包含成员变量和方法的,对于GO语言的Struct也一样,我们也可以给Struct定义一系列方法。 一、怎么定义一个方法? Go的方法是在函数前面加上一个接收者,这样编译器就知道 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:165 | 回复:0
  • asp.net 5.0 https的双向认证(windows和ubuntu)以及go的调用
    asp.net 5.0 https的双向认证(windows和ubuntu)以及go的调用
    前几天搞go 的Grpc和http2的双向认证。现在来搞搞。net core 里面是如何实现的 首先需要下载 OpenSSL http://slproweb.com/products/Win32OpenSSL.html  windows 证书创建: 一、创建根证书 //生成key文件,输入 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:154 | 回复:0
  • 带你十天轻松搞定 Go 微服务系列(一)
    带你十天轻松搞定 Go 微服务系列(一)
    本文开始,我们会出一个系列文章跟大家详细展示一个 go-zero 微服务示例,整个系列分十篇文章,期望通过本系列带你在本机利用 Docker 环境利用 go-zero 快速开发一个商城系统,让你快速上手微服务。 ... 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:136 | 回复:0
  • 搭建GO语言开环境
    搭建GO语言开环境
    一、下载地址 Go官网下载地址:https://golang.org/dl/ Go官方镜像站点:https://golang.google.cn/dl/ 二、安装 安装系统win10 64位,go的版本1.12.6 下载安装包后打开安装包,一直点击amp;quot;Nextamp;quot;,直 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:153 | 回复:0
  • 7.Go语言-结构体
    7.Go语言-结构体
    1.类型别名和自定义类型 1.自定义类型 在Go语言中有一些基本的数据类型如string,整型,浮点型,布尔值等数据类型,Go语言中可以使用type关键字来定义自定义类型 自定义类型定义一个全新的类型,我们可以基于类型 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:142 | 回复:0
  • go语言之面向对象
    go语言之面向对象
    Go 语言中数组可以存储同一类型的数据,但在结构体中我们可以为不同项定义不同的数据类型。 结构体是由一系列具有相同类型或不同类型的数据构成的数据集合。 结构体表示一项记录,比如保存图书馆的书籍记录,每本书 ...……
    作者:菜鸟教程小白 | 时间:2022-7-10 16:32 | 阅读:145 | 回复:0
热门推荐
专题导读
热门话题
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ap